The City Magazine Show is a weekly variety show, with each episode centered around a theme. This week’s theme is Wheels.
In this episode we’re rolling through opinions, memories and emotions on all kinds of transport, and things go off in a surprising direction more than once.
• Julie Beguin and Manav Pallan discuss Netflix’s Drive to Survive and the past and present state of Formula 1.• People answer: Do you have a fond memory of learning to ride a bike? • Chloe Sackur tracks down rail enthusiasts, meeting both the very young and the young at heart. Plus, she finds an answer for a deceptively simple question…
Hosted by Elly Young and Max’ed Aadan. Produced by, and featuring the voices of, Manav Pallan, Julie Beguin, Chloe Sackur and Finlay MacRae.
